蠕墨铸铁生产质量调控系统的开发及实践

【摘要】 众所周知,影响蠕墨铸铁蠕化率的因素非常多,因此,如何控制批量生产蠕墨铸铁性能的稳定性是一个关键技术问题。本文研究了影响蠕墨铸铁蠕化率的因素及其热分析凝固曲线的变化规律。基于热分析原理,开发了预测蠕墨铸铁碳硅含量、蠕化率和抗拉强度的软件和硬件,集成了蠕墨铸铁件生产在线智能操控系统,为批量生产稳定蠕墨铸铁性能提供了一种可靠的关键技术装备。

【Abstract】 It is well known that the factor of effect on vermicularity of compacted graphite iron is a great many. Therefore, how to control the stability of property of compacted graphite iron is a key technology. This paper discussed the factors of influence on vermicularity of compacted graphite iron and the change rules of its thermal analysis curve. Based on the principle of thermal analysis, the software and hardware were developed for prediction of content of carbon and silicon, vermicularity and tensile strength of compacted graphite iron. The system of intelligent measure and control for production of compacted graphite iron on line was integrated. This system provided a reliable and technical equipment to ensure the property stability of compacted graphite iron on a large scale production.
